What is Skyline Champion's current state and local tax expense benefit?
Skyline Champion (SKY) reported current state and local tax expense benefit of $2.61M in Q1 2026.
How has Skyline Champion's current state and local tax expense benefit changed year-over-year?
Skyline Champion's current state and local tax expense benefit decreased by 14.8% year-over-year, from $3.07M to $2.61M.
What is the long-term trend for Skyline Champion's current state and local tax expense benefit?
Over 4 years (2022 to 2026), Skyline Champion's current state and local tax expense benefit has grown at a -9.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$15.48M to $10.45M.
What does current state and local tax expense benefit mean?
The current income tax expense or benefit attributable to state and local government jurisdictions. It captures the tax burden imposed by sub-national authorities on the company's operations.
